There has been increasing interest in understanding how emotional reciprocity can lead to long-term relational commitment and satisfaction. Emotional reciprocity refers to the process whereby individuals express their feelings towards one another and respond to each other's emotions in kind. It is believed that this type of exchange plays an important role in fostering trust, connection, and intimacy between partners, ultimately leading to greater levels of commitment and satisfaction in the relationship. This article will explore the ways in which emotional reciprocity strengthens long-term relational commitment and satisfaction.
It is important to understand what constitutes emotional reciprocity. In order for this process to occur, both parties must be willing to share their thoughts and feelings openly and honestly with one another. This requires a high level of trust, vulnerability, and honesty, as well as a willingness to listen and respond to each other's needs. When couples are able to engage in emotional reciprocity, they develop a deeper sense of empathy and understanding for one another, which allows them to form a stronger bond.
Research suggests that emotional reciprocity is a key component of successful relationships. Studies have found that individuals who report higher levels of emotional reciprocity tend to have more positive outcomes in their relationships, including increased levels of satisfaction and commitment.
Couples who practice emotional reciprocity are better equipped to handle conflicts and challenges, as they are more likely to communicate effectively and work through disagreements in a healthy way.
Emotional reciprocity has been shown to be especially beneficial for those who experience difficulties in their relationships.
Individuals who struggle with communication or intimacy issues may find that practicing emotional reciprocity can help improve these areas. By being more open and receptive to each other's feelings, partners can build greater trust and connection, leading to improved relationship quality.
Emotional reciprocity is not just limited to romantic relationships. It can also play a role in friendships, family dynamics, and professional interactions. When people feel valued and heard by others, they are more likely to invest in the relationship and work towards its success. Therefore, emotional reciprocity can be an important tool for strengthening all types of relationships, whether they are romantic, platonic, or professional.
Emotional reciprocity plays a critical role in fostering long-term relational commitment and satisfaction. By engaging in this type of exchange, partners can deepen their understanding of one another, develop a stronger bond, and create a foundation for lasting commitment. Through open communication, vulnerability, and empathy, individuals can cultivate a deeper sense of connection and intimacy, ultimately leading to greater levels of happiness and fulfillment in their relationships.
